S5.17 Genetics of Society: How to be a queen bee


Listen Later

As we always say, this is the podcast from the Genetics Society, but that’s more true than ever as today we’re looking at the genetics of societies. How can you find your place within a rigid social structure, and is it possible to rise up the ranks and become queen?
